If Memphis can't figure out a way into a power league in the next few years - and there's no imminent realignment moves expected at that level - there's likely to be a further exploration of some type of split conference affiliation.
Pac-12 officials have discussed, per sources, Memphis coming on as a football-only member. This idea was made public in reports in the fall by USA Today. The rest of that athletic department's sports would go to the Big East. This would allow Memphis to maximize basketball revenue against strong competition and save on the travel of nonrevenue sports going out West.”
